Located in Union Station in cohabitation with a Cinnabon and a Burrito Beach, I stopped by for a quick drink before catching a train. The selection of flavors was not very extensive, and I chose one called Acapulco Tres Leche. It was really good, tasting just like frozen horchata(rice milk). I don’t know if I would classify this as a smoothie though, because it had more the consistency and taste of a milkshake. And when the girl behind the counter tried to open the drawer to get my change, the drawer was stuck. Well she called the manager over, and he grabbed a metal spatula from the rack of a nearby grill and began pounding on the cash drawer until it opened. He then proceeded to put the utensil back on the rack. After seeing that, smoothies is the only thing I will ever be getting here.

«Part of Burrito Beach at Union Station. It used to be known as Fresh Choice smoothies. In their former name, they lived up to their title. The smoothies seemed to be all fruit. Now they might as well be a milk shake. They are loaded with either frozen yogurt or soft serve ice cream. Smoothies should have juice, ice, fruit and and yogurt, maybe sherbet or sorbet. I wish they would go back to their old formula/recipe. It was much better before they changed all the choices. Their old raspberry pineapple was amazing. Now if I want a milkshake I can go to the other side of the food court to McD’s.»
